Truss Gusset Plates: Structural Steel Connectors

A truss gusset plate is a structural steel component that connects the individual members of a truss, transferring loads between them. Its primary purpose is to provide stability and rigidity to the truss structure, ensuring its overall load-bearing capacity and structural integrity. Truss gusset plates are typically fabricated from steel plates, and their design and geometry depend on the specific load requirements and truss configuration. They play a crucial role in maintaining the structural integrity of trusses, which are commonly used in the construction of roofs, bridges, and other large-scale structures.
